Abstract
Quality function deployment (QFD), a strategy of product planning, provides a systemic process of systematizing
and constructing which priorities to enhance the energies of the product development team. QFD with design-oriented
nature serves not only as a valuable resource for designers but also a way to summarize and convert feedback from
customers into information for designers. Regarding most manual wheelchair users having suffered injuries on shoulder,
wrist and elbow, most researchers have concentrated their attention on propelling efficiency or biomechanics issues, not
operation interface based on users’ requirements. Though some innovative devices have been developed from the
engineering aspect, they are not as popular as expected in clinics because of the lack of requirements from customers,
therapists and technical professionals that are critical points in the development process for new assistive devices. The
present study utilized the systematic strategy, QFD, to extract bottleneck techniques in design of an assistive device. A
case study was performed and a new power-assisted wheelchair was developed to overcome the disadvantages of
traditional manual wheelchairs.

1. Introduction
Wheelchairs provide good stability, which have become
the most important mobility aids in daily life for disabled
people, especially patients with spinal cord injury (SCI). In the
propulsion efficiency of wheelchair, the traditional manual
wheelchair has been proven to require more oxygen
consumption, and higher respiratory exchange ratio, which
causes higher heart rate during propelling [1-2]. The physical
efficiency of a manual wheelchair is less than 10% in normal
use. Furthermore, worse cardiovascular function, shoulder pain,
lower arm strength and poor posture were found in most
wheelchair users and made it more difficult for them to propel
the wheelchair [3-5]. Besides the low propulsion efficiency,
many researchers agree that propelling with an excessive range
of motion (ROM) in the shoulder joints will lead to pain and
accumulative syndrome on upper extremities. Over 50% of SCI
patients suffered from upper-extremity pain or injury, in which
shoulder pain ratio was between 31% and 73%, and carpal

tunnel syndrome showed height ratio between 49% and 73%
[6-8].
Wheelchair designers have attempted to increase
efficiency and reduce stress in manual wheelchairs. Alternative
methods of wheelchair propulsion, such as lever-drive unit,
arm cranks, and geared hubs have been developed to increase
mechanism efficiency [9-11]. However, due to huge mass,
inconvenient transfer manner, difficult steering, etc., such
wheelchairs have not been as popular as expected. There are
many studies focused on the improvement of propulsion
mechanism or biomechanical performance; these
investigations provide valuable information for wheelchair
design [12-14]. However, there is still lack of studies about
customers’ requirements for wheelchair operation. From the
aspect of product planning, how to extract the requirements
from customers, therapists and technical professionals in the
process of wheelchair design is a critical phase but difficult
affair.
